Viewing a QuarkXPress Server Manager server cache
To view the list of files in the QuarkXPress Server Manager server's cache, display the
Manage Cache pane of the QuarkXPress Server Manager window. This pane lists the
URL of each file in the cache, the file's size, and the date and time of the file's generation.
To view a cache file, double-click the file name in the list.

Deleting files from the cache
There is usually no need to manually delete files from a QuarkXPress Server Manager
server's cache. When the cache reaches 95% of its capacity, QuarkXPress Server Manager
automatically begins deleting the least recently used files in the cache to make room for
new files. However, you can also manually clear files from the cache.
To manually delete cache files:
1
If you want to delete specific files, select those files in the list.
2
Click Clear Cache. The Clear Cache alert displays.
3
If you want to delete specific files, uncheck Delete all cache files. If you want to clear all
files from the cache, check Delete all cache files.
4
Click OK.
